The Green Revolution was a period that began in the 1960s during which agriculture in India was converted into a modern industrial system by the adoption of technology.M.S. Swaminathan was the leader of the green revolution. Green revolution increased the availability and use of fertilizers, better quality seeds and pesticides .Did you know after the green revolution India became one of the biggest exporter of grains.
